Output 62db95ae43b19d79da6fa4139e9f177052a8f59440ec53f4a9ea97ac3176eb29:0
- value
- 18317022
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f00d78cff84dc1c9e894ea6584631ecc7d07c62 OP_EQUAL
- address
- 3Ej9ZUhSnU6r3gG56nXFLRkBt9T8W9Ms2X
- transaction
- 62db95ae43b19d79da6fa4139e9f177052a8f59440ec53f4a9ea97ac3176eb29